Vitor Pamplona 445fbf8cda refactor(quartz, geode): derive NIP-86 publicUrl from relay.url; drop isEnabled branch
Two simplifications:

1. Derive admin URL from RelayEngine.url. NIP-86 spec mandates that
   the admin endpoint is "the same URI as ws(s)://, called via
   http(s)://" — so KtorRelay derives the NIP-98 binding URL by
   calling relay.url.toHttp() instead of accepting publicUrl as a
   separate config. Single source of truth (info.relay_url),
   accidental misconfiguration impossible, no Host-header fallback.
   StaticConfig.AdminSection.public_url is gone.

2. Uniform code path for admin-enabled vs disabled. Empty allow-list
   isn't a special case anywhere: Nip86Server.isAuthorized returns
   false for everyone, dispatch rejects, Nip86HttpHandler returns
   NotAdmin → 403. KtorRelay always assembles the Nip86HttpRoute
   and registers the POST endpoint; Nip86Server.isEnabled() and the
   "is admin on?" branches in the handler and route are deleted.

Nip86EndToEndTest's admin-disabled case is now a behavioral test:
sign a valid token, expect 403 NotAdmin (was 405 with the no-route
variant, was 403 with the fake-disabled-route variant).
